Joe [00:06:25] So I would think it would be easier to do performance testing or functional testing of API because you usually have that done before the UI and usually API is a drive in the UI. So what seems to be the resistance, just education?

Patrick [00:06:39] Education and lack of tooling. The tooling now exists. But, you know, I mean, LoadRunner(??) came out this year and API Fortress only had load testing earlier this year. Before that people are trying to use Jmeter to do load testing and then you really had to program it by hand. That's one of the reasons that API testing has had some stagnation. You really have to be a lot more developer-centric. And so you hire people that more specific skill set and those can be more difficult to find. And they already have a lot of stuff to work on, a lot of other stuff. So with the load testing, like the tooling has really come out as of late, that's been significant. And I know in our platform, like the big focus for us is to not have completely disparate products that do different things. So in our platform, like we generated API Test and you tweak and you can create this really smart end to end test. But the benefit is why not just use that same test as your load test? Previously, people might use Jmeter for load testing, but then have to write a completely different sort of test. If they're going to do functional testing, they'd use a completely different tool. So unifying those has been one of our main focal points. And I think that's why things have become a lot more prevalent than it's just the beginning this year. It's going to be even bigger next year, I'm sure of it.

Joe [00:09:49] So what differentiates a functional API test from a performance API test? Is it just you're running more of them.

Patrick [00:09:56] No, no. So a functional API test., the core feature of that. I mean, everyone has a different definition of functional test, end to end test, integration test. But test in API Fortress, just like when we talk about a functional test that quite literally means sounds like proofreading a book, the entire payload being validated, not just that every object is there, but also like the data that's associated with that object is there. And then on top of that our platform, one of the big things you push is that the business logic testing, which you could only do with an API. So let's say you have a retail retailer and you search for the color red, we might find red shoes or a red dress. They're both going to have a size object. But that size object has a very different range, whether it's a pair of shoes or a dress. A pair of shoes would be like two to 22, although if it's in Europe the shoe size will be like 32 to 52. So just those ranges can be validated on the API level and you can't necessarily validate that in a UI Selenium test. And there's always a way. But that's just not how people are doing. That's the benefit of focusing on API test. You can catch a lot more. And to us, that's how we're defining functional tests. A load test to us is running a reproduction of a normal user behavior at a much higher level. So for us search, add to cart, check out, that would be one solid end to end test you create in our platform. Then running that exact thing 5 000 times over four minutes, for example. To us, that's the difference. That's the proofreading of a book versus what happens when you run 5 000 of those at once.

So you do your noble, your normal mobile app testing, run your automated suite, or just do it manually. We will capture the API calls behind that and give it to you on the screen we call a logger. Then you could see all of the API transactions that are involved in your normal usage of the mobile app. Then you can create tests right from that logger screen.
